$10,000 Mega Millions Ticket Sold In Douglasville
Since its first year, the Georgia Lottery Corp. has returned more than $20.7 billion to the state of Georgia for education.
DOUGLASVILLE, GA — A lottery ticket worth $10,000 was sold in Douglasville June 28. The Mega Millions ticket was bought at Marathon located at 4917 Highway 5, the Georgia Lottery said in a news release.
Winning numbers from the June 28 Mega Millions drawing were: 2-35-49-53-63 and the Mega Ball was 1. The ticket matched the first four winning numbers with the Mega Ball, the Georgia Lottery said. A winner has not come forward to claim the prize yet.
Mega Millions winners in Georgia have 180 days from the draw date to claim prizes. Since its first year, the Georgia Lottery Corp. has returned more than $20.7 billion to the state of Georgia for education, the Georgia Lottery stated.

All Georgia Lottery profits go to pay for specific educational programs, including Georgia’s HOPE Scholarship Program and Georgia’s Pre-K Program. More than 1.8 million students have received HOPE, and more than 1.6 million 4-year-olds have attended the statewide, voluntary pre-K program, the lottery added.
